The Diaso District Magistrate Court in the Upper Denkyira West District has remanded 19-year-old Emmanuel Quansah for allegedly murdering 62-year-old taxi driver Yaw Oduro at Ayanfuri.
Presiding over the case on Wednesday, February 5, 2025, Her Worship Melisa Serlom Dadson ordered the suspect to remain in custody until his next court appearance on February 26. Mr. Quansah pleaded not guilty to the charges.
Prosecuting Police Chief Inspector Peter Sagare informed the court that the suspect allegedly committed the crime in Ayanfuri.
Speaking to Adom News, Nana Kwabena Okyere, Asafoakye of Denkyira Akwamu, recounted that Oduro left for work on January 19 but never returned home.
Concerned family members lodged a complaint at the Ayanfuri police station, and later, authorities received information that Quansah was in possession of the deceased’s taxi.
An autopsy report confirmed that Oduro was murdered. He is survived by his wife and five children.
Nana Kwabena Okyere has called on the court to ensure justice is served, while family members attending the hearing have also appealed to the Attorney General for a fair trial.
